Performance

​i am a performance artist and theatre maker; i meet myself on stage again and again. the body of my work is in experiential, immersive and devised theater. my performance style is punctuated by her own honesty, insecurity, and passion to explore the complexity of emotion. i aim to turn the audience’s attention to the visceral, mundane, vulnerable and private aspects of the human experience. i have performed and created with Black Bird Theatre, Shakespeare West Festival, Creative Rights, BrendaLinda Performance Collaborative, The New Theatre Project, Sidewalk Festival, A Host of People. my directing centers around creating intimate and honest moments, and recently i have directed Neighborhood Theatre Group’s original shows Cryptic, Former Things and Thoughts and Prayers, and Black Cat: A New Nightmare. in 2015 and 2016 i mounted DIY productions of The Nightman Cometh on Ypsilanti.  is the co-founder of Friends w/ Benefits, a monthly dance and performance showcase which raises funds for community development. Her work outside of performance centers on developing creative confidence and identity-based pedagogy. Currently, she is working as Matrix Theatre Company’s Director of Productions and is pursuing a degree in Graphic Design at Washtenaw Community College. being human is messy business; i'm pretty sure we could all figure this out if we got a bit more comfortable being uncomfortable.
i want to bravely make awkward things with messy people in safe spaces. how about you?​
